Worked Example
Verified calculation
Given:
- Inside heat transfer coefficient = 2500
- Outside heat transfer coefficient = 1800
- Wall thermal conductivity = 16
- Wall thickness = 0.0025
- Inside fouling resistance = 0.00018
- Outside fouling resistance = 0.00022
Expected Result:
- Overall heat transfer coefficient = 661.46072576941

Formula / Method
overall heat transfer coefficient = 1 / (1/inside heat transfer coefficient + inside fouling resistance + wall thickness / wall thermal conductivity + outside fouling resistance + 1/outside heat transfer coefficient)Formula family: formula_chemical_evaporator_overall_heat_transfer_coefficient_estimator
Variables
| Symbol | Label | Role | Description |
|---|---|---|---|
| h_i | Inside heat transfer coefficient | INPUT | Inside heat transfer coefficient |
| h_o | Outside heat transfer coefficient | INPUT | Outside heat transfer coefficient |
| R_fi | Inside fouling resistance | INPUT | Inside fouling resistance |
| R_fo | Outside fouling resistance | INPUT | Outside fouling resistance |
| t_w | Wall thickness | INPUT | Wall thickness |
| k_w | Wall thermal conductivity | INPUT | Wall thermal conductivity |
| U | Overall heat transfer coefficient | OUTPUT | Overall heat transfer coefficient |
